Identification of 5-Hydroxytryptophol as a Serotonin Metabolite In Man.
Summary 5-Hydroxytryptophol has been isolated, identified, and measured in urine of subjects with carcinoid tumors. In the urine of normal subjects and of patients with carcinoid tumors who ingested 5-HT-C14, 2.3% of the excreted C14 was attributable to 5-HTOH and its conjugates and 82.3% to 5-HIAA....
